Researching the Neighborhoods
One of the first steps in your journey is to identify neighborhoods with untapped potential. Analyzing historical data, growth patterns, and upcoming developments can provide valuable insights into the future prospects of an area. Uncover the secrets of recognizing the next hotspot before it becomes mainstream. Many people suggest Collingwood Real Estate in the Vancouver area could be a good place to look.

Consideration of Infrastructure Developments
Keep an eye on the horizon by considering upcoming infrastructure developments. Major projects can significantly impact property values, making it essential to align your investments with the city's growth plans. Uncover the secrets of capitalizing on government initiatives and upcoming projects.
